Circular past board box that meas. approx. 1.75 inches high x 4.00 inches across the top. Lid is edged in blue while the label is printed in blue ink on the side of the box. Label reads “STYLE DICKENS IMPROVED PEOPLE’S COLLAR / 10 CLOTH BUTTON HOLE / SIZE – LINEN FINISH” Toward the back of the box is the licensing information with an 1865 patent date.

Box still contains four paper collars.

Box has one small area near the front bottom that has buckled but the rest of the box is in good condition.

Not often seen with a Civil War patent date.  [ad]
